Pawleys Island:
Anne Skinner Cameron, 78, died Friday, October 8, 2010, at her residence.
Mrs. Cameron was born in Georgetown on November 27, 1931, a daughter of the late James P. Skinner and Thelma Jane Nobles Skinner. She graduated from Winyah High School. Mrs. Cameron attended Columbia College and graduated from the University of South Carolina with a B.A. in Education. She was a member of Duncan Memorial United Methodist Church.

Surviving are: her husband, Julius Elmore Cameron, Jr. of Pawleys Island; two sons, James E. Cameron and Timothy N. Cameron, both of Pawleys Island; a daughter, Tamela C. Gardner (Frank) of Conway; and four grandchildren.
